Yakutat, Ak vs Gao Climate & Distance Between

Mali flag
  • The distance between Yakutat, Ak, Usa and Gao, Mali is approximately 10,835 km or 6,733 mi.
  • To reach Yakutat, Ak in this distance one would set out from Gao bearing 340.6°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Yakutat, Ak bearing 218.8° or SW .
  • Yakutat, Ak has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c) whereas Gao has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h).
  • Yakutat, Ak is in or near the boreal rain forest biome whereas Gao is in or near the tropical thorn woodland bi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 26 °C (46.8°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.5 °C (6.3°F) more in Yakutat, Ak.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 3653.2 mm (143.8 in) more which is equivalent to 3653.2 l/m² (89.66 US gal/ft²) or 36,532,000 l/ha (3,905,513 US gal/ac) more. About 20 3/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 40.7° lower in Yakutat, Ak than in Gao.
